Melinda Colon Cox is a commercial litigation partner at New Jersey mid-size firm Parker Ibrahim & Berg LLP.

Her practice focuses on the representation of a broad range of financial institutions in the mortgage banking industry in litigation, compliance and regulatory matters, including foreclosures and bankruptcy proceedings, in both state and federal courts.

As a passionate advocate for the law, Melinda has been very active in the New Jersey legal community for many years.

She was the president of the Hispanic Bar Association of New Jersey in 2020 and served on its board since 2008. She also co-founded its Young Lawyers Committee. She is a member of the National Women’s Law Center Leadership Advisory Committee and serves on the Professional Ethics and Leadership Academy Committees for the New Jersey State Bar Association.

Jeanne Hammerstrom is the next woman who wows.

Jeanne is Benesch’s Chief Marketing Officer and brings 30 years of legal marketing experience to her post. Jeanne has firm wide responsibility for business development, marketing, communications and practice development, and oversees a staff of business development, public relations, advertising, event planning and other professionals.

In 2019. Jeanne was inducted to the Legal Marketing Association’s Hall of Fame, which recognizes the lifetime achievement of individuals in the legal marketing industry and their outstanding contributions to the association.

Florida-based Jody Maier Piazza is a marketing communications and business development strategist and executive coach for professional services. She is a fractional CMO and represents emerging growth and entrepreneurial firms with marketing communications strategies, projects and business development strategies/coaching.

Jody was a longtime New York resident before relocating to South Florida about six years ago. She was the head of marketing at Kramer Levin and Kenyon & Kenyon before joining Berger Singerman when she moved to Florida.

In this installment of Women Who Wow, get to know Lavinia Calvert, the General Manager of Marketing and Business Development Solutions at Intapp where she is globally responsible for leading the growth strategy and success of Intapp’s Business Development and Marketing solutions business.

Intapp serves the technology needs of marketing and business development professionals in the legal, accounting and consulting sectors.
